Shiganapur Population - Bijapur, Karnataka
Shiganapur is a medium size village located in Indi Taluka of Bijapur district, Karnataka with total 288 families residing. The Shiganapur village has population of 1580 of which 843 are males while 737 are females as per Population Census 2011.In Shiganapur village population of children with age 0-6 is 240 which makes up 15.19 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Shiganapur village is 874 which is lower than Karnataka state average of 973. Child Sex Ratio for the Shiganapur as per census is 951, higher than Karnataka average of 948.
Shiganapur village has lower literacy rate compared to Karnataka. In 2011, literacy rate of Shiganapur village was 59.33 % compared to 75.36 % of Karnataka. In Shiganapur Male literacy stands at 70.97 % while female literacy rate was 45.81 %.

Shiganapur Data
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total No. of Houses | 288 | - | - |
Population | 1,580 | 843 | 737 |
Child (0-6) | 240 | 123 | 117 |
Schedule Caste | 393 | 213 | 180 |
Schedule Tribe | 2 | 1 | 1 |
Literacy | 59.33 % | 70.97 % | 45.81 % |
Total Workers | 839 | 452 | 387 |
Main Worker | 835 | - | - |
Marginal Worker | 4 | 1 | 3 |
